Employee Benefit Plans Employee Benefit Plans
The components of net periodic benefit cost (income) related to our employee benefit plans are as follows (in thousands):

The noncash adjustment to the employee benefit plan liabilities, consisting of changes in net loss, was $567,000 and $671,000 for the nine months ended September 30, 2023 and 2022, respectively.
